The Canon MF Scan Utility (including versions like 1.12.0.0) is a specialized software package designed for Canon imageCLASS and i-SENSYS multi-function (MF) printers. It serves as the primary interface for managing scanning tasks directly from a Windows or Mac computer. Key Features and Capabilities

The MF Scan Utility simplifies the scanning process by allowing you to:

Specify Scan Settings: Customize parameters such as file naming conventions, output formats (e.g., PDF, JPEG), and destination folders.

One-Click Presets: Save specific settings for recurring tasks so you can initiate them quickly from either the computer or the printer’s operation panel.

Document Management: Scan multiple pages into a single PDF document by enabling the "Combine into single document" option.

Network Scanning: When configured, the utility allows the computer to communicate with the printer over a local network, not just via USB. Installation and Setup

To use the MF Scan Utility, you must first ensure that the ScanGear MF (the actual scanner driver) is installed on your system.

Download: Visit the Canon Support Page and search for your specific printer model (e.g., imageCLASS MF443dw).

Selection: Under the Drivers & Downloads section, look for the "MF Scan Utility" or a "Drivers and Utilities" bundle.

Registration: Once installed, open the utility and ensure your printer is listed under "Product Name" to confirm the computer recognizes the device. Compatibility and Updates How to Install Drivers and the Scan Utility on Windows

Issue 1: "The scanner is not responding. Check the connection."

Cause: Windows Update has overwritten your Canon driver with a generic Microsoft driver. Solution:

  1. Open Device Manager.
  2. Expand "Imaging devices."
  3. Right-click your Canon MFP > Update driver.
  4. Select Browse my computer > Let me pick.
  5. Choose "Canon MF Scan Utility Ver.1.12.0.0" from the list.

Issue 2: Scanning is extremely slow (30+ seconds per page)

Cause: Resolution is set too high, or "Document Size" is set to "Auto Detect" causing the scanner head to overshoot. Solution: Open the MF Scan Utility interface > Click "Settings..." > Set "Document Size" to "A4" or "Letter" (fixed). Do not leave it on "Auto."

This guide provides everything you need to know about the Canon MF Scan Utility version 1.12.0.0. This specialized software bridges your Canon multi-function printer and your computer for seamless document digitization. What is Canon MF Scan Utility Ver.1.12.0.0?

Canon MF Scan Utility is a free desktop application designed specifically for Canon imageCLASS and i-SENSYS multi-function laser printers. Version 1.12.0.0 is a stable maintenance release optimized to ensure high-speed scanning, clean image processing, and reliable connectivity between your computer and printer.

The software serves as the command center for your hardware, allowing you to bypass complex on-device menus and execute complex scan jobs directly from your desktop. Key Features of Version 1.12.0.0

The 1.12.0.0 update focuses on stability and user workflow efficiency.

One-Click Scanning: Custom preset buttons for photo, document, and OCR scanning.

Auto Mode: Automatically detects document type and applies optimal resolution settings.

Direct Stitching: Merges large documents or two sides of an ID card into a single file.

PDF Creation: Scans directly into searchable PDF formats with built-in OCR (Optical Character Recognition).

Scan-to-Cloud: Seamlessly routes scanned files to email, Evernote, or Google Drive. Supported Operating Systems

Before downloading the driver and utility package, ensure your operating system is fully compatible. Windows 11 Windows 10 (32-bit and 64-bit) Windows 8.1 (32-bit and 64-bit) Windows Server 2012 / 2016 / 2019 / 2022 macOS 12 (Monterey) through macOS 15 (Sequoia)

Note: Mac users typically download the "IJ Scan Utility" or specific macOS MF drivers rather than the classic Windows MF Scan Utility executable. How to Download and Install

Follow these steps to safely acquire and install the software. Step 1: Download the Official Package Navigate to the official Canon Support website.

Enter your specific multi-function printer model (e.g., "MF242dw" or "MF644Cdw"). Go to the Drivers & Downloads section. Select your operating system from the dropdown menu.

Look for the MF Drivers or MF Scan Utility package containing version 1.12.0.0 and click download. Step 2: Installation Process

Disconnect your printer's USB cable from the PC if using a wired connection.

Double-click the downloaded .exe file to extract the installer. Run the Setup.exe file.

Follow the on-screen prompts and select your connection type (Network or USB).

Reconnect the USB cable or confirm the network IP address when prompted. Restart your computer to finalize the driver integration. Troubleshooting Common Errors

If you encounter issues with version 1.12.0.0, apply these quick fixes. "Scanner is busy or cannot be found" Power cycle both your router and the printer.

Ensure your printer and PC are on the exact same Wi-Fi network frequency (2.4GHz vs 5GHz).

Temporarily disable your third-party firewall to see if it is blocking the MFCNTSU.exe process. "Cannot communicate with the scanner"

Check if the Windows Image Acquisition (WIA) service is running.

Open Windows "Services", find WIA, right-click it, and select "Restart".

If using USB, try a different physical port directly on the motherboard (avoid USB hubs).

To understand the importance of version 1.12.0.0, one must first appreciate the role of the MF Scan Utility itself. Unlike the standard TWAIN or ISIS drivers that operate invisibly in the background, the MF Scan Utility is a front-facing application. It serves as the command center for digitization. In an era where efficiency dictates that a user should be able to load a document, press a button, and have a searchable PDF sent to a network folder or an email client within seconds, the utility is the engine driving that simplicity.

The software acts as an intermediary that interprets the complex language of the scanner hardware (CIS or CIS contact image sensors, CCD arrays, and duplexing mechanisms) and translates it into the language of the desktop PC. It manages resolution settings (DPI), color depth, file formats (PDF, JPEG, TIFF), and destination routing. Without a robust utility, a high-end scanner is reduced to a glorified paperweight. Therefore, the stability and feature set of version 1.12.0.0 are not merely matters of convenience; they are determinants of office productivity.
